Abstract

Objective. To carry out a systematic analysis of the data presented in world literature on the current possibilities of colposcopy in the diagnosis of cervical squamous intraepithelial lesions. Material and methods. The paper includes the data of 21 articles from the PubMed and Medscape resources published in the past 10 years on this topic. Results. The paper describes the main current methods to diagnose cervical pathology, including a dynamic spectral imaging system (DySIS), for the timely detection of human papillomavirus (HPV)-associated cervical pathology. Conclusion. The use of DySIS will be able to increase the frequency of early diagnosis of cervical squamous intraepithelial lesions, to reduce the frequency of diagnostic errors, and to avoid unfounded invasive interventions.
